Title
Letter from J. Clerk Maxwell to R. B. Litchfield
Date(s)
- 7 Feb. 1858 (Creation)

Archival history
Bequeathed by Henrietta Litchfield (née Darwin) to Margaret Keynes.
Immediate source of acquisition or transfer
Gift of Margaret Keynes, April 1952.

Scope and content
129 Union Street, Aberdeen. Describes his work in Aberdeen, has found better textbooks by Galbraith & Haughton; has got up a model to show the motions of the rings of satellites; shares what he has been reading; comments on the Senior Wranglers and… read more

Publication note
Published in The Scientific Letters and Papers of James Clerk Maxwell P. M. Harman, ed. Cambridge University Press, 1990, vol. I, No. 144.

Note
Part of a collection of fifteen letters from Clerk Maxwell to Litchfield dating from 1853 to 1858 (Add. MS c.1/78-91).
Note
Letter marked "15" in red ink on front, with editorial marks throughout.
